League recap: Munday extends winning streak with victory over Petrolia

Munday extended the longest winning streak in 1A-2 Region II District 8 this week by beating Petrolia, 67-0. The victory was the seventh in a row for the Moguls.

Munday led the league in scoring this week after putting up 67 points on the Pirates. Dee Paul threw for 114 yards and two touchdowns and ran for 82 yards in the win.

Munday's offense has been unstoppable this season and the Moguls feature the season leaders in passing, rushing and receiving yards. Paul has thrown for 837 yards and 13 touchdowns this season, while Jake Myers has six catches for 211 yards. Paul also leads the league in rushing with 829 yards.

The top two teams in 1A-2 Region II District 8 will face off this week when first place Munday takes on second place Muenster. Last week, Patrick Corcoran's team topped Petrolia, while Muenster bested Perrin-Whitt.

The top two defenses in the league will face off this season when the Hornets take on the Moguls. Muenster has allowed 79 points this season, while Munday has given up 75. Brady Carney's team allowed 12 points last week as it beat the Pirates.

Electra made the biggest jump in the national rankings this week, rising to 9,010 from 9,254. The improvement was the result of 42-25 victory over Era last week.
